Parallel Bible results for "ezekiel 19:1-6"

Ezekiel 19:1-6

NRS

NIV

1 As for you, raise up a lamentation for the princes of Israel,
1 “Take up a lament concerning the princes of Israel
2 and say: What a lioness was your mother among lions! She lay down among young lions, rearing her cubs.
2 and say: “ ‘What a lioness was your mother among the lions! She lay down among them and reared her cubs.
3 She raised up one of her cubs; he became a young lion, and he learned to catch prey; he devoured humans.
3 She brought up one of her cubs, and he became a strong lion. He learned to tear the prey and he became a man-eater.
4 The nations sounded an alarm against him; he was caught in their pit; and they brought him with hooks to the land of Egypt.
4 The nations heard about him, and he was trapped in their pit. They led him with hooks to the land of Egypt.
5 When she saw that she was thwarted, that her hope was lost, she took another of her cubs and made him a young lion.
5 “ ‘When she saw her hope unfulfilled, her expectation gone, she took another of her cubs and made him a strong lion.
6 He prowled among the lions; he became a young lion, and he learned to catch prey; he devoured people.
6 He prowled among the lions, for he was now a strong lion. He learned to tear the prey and he became a man-eater.
